Default Air search radar and TM not working?

Hi,

I just installed the trigger maru mod (I know, it took me long enough to try it out) and I am not getting radar contacts for planes. Surface radar works just fine. Is there some sort of new feature or button in this mod that you need to push to turn on air search radar?

Extra details: I have the improved air search radar installed, sailing a Gato (Albacore). I am running 1.6.4 and followed the instructions for installing with JGSM (or JGME or whatever it is called). I have been attacked by two or three planes and they were not reported by radar but by the watch crew (not enough time to dive).

I was about to post a new thread on this issue, then saw this thread as an opportunity to introduce what is to me a new discovery about the radar interface and has nothing to do with TM.

It's possible to turn off air search radar once you have surface radar installed and the radar control icons have become enabled. Up until now I suspect most people (incuding me) were under the impression there was no control at all over the air radar. When you progress in the campaign to the point where you can install Surface Search and the controls become enabled, there is a special combination of icon clicks which renders the air search innoperable. There may be a benefit later in the war when the IJN has radar detection thus making you more stealthy, but you can be cruely bushwhacked by aircraft at any time.

Radar Icon control functionality (un-modded sim):

Icons (when you click the master radar control group icon)-
Hand | Continious Search | Single Search

Normal Operation Air Search only:
When the Hand is dim yellow (surface search inactivated) and the two icons with circles to the right are dark (grey in un-modded sim) the radar controls are in AIR SEARCH ONLY mode.

Normal Operation Air and Surface Search:
Activating the HAND to BRIGHT YELLOW activates the Surface Search in continious search mode and retains the functionality of air search.

Note: If you have an icon display other than dim hand and two dark search icons OR bight hand and one bright Continious Search Icon, you will have air search disabled.

Normal Operation No Radar:
The hand is BRIGHT yellow and the two circle icons will be dim yellow (brownish). You can obtain this mode by activating the HAND (whch by default activates the Continious Search) THEN CLICK TO INACTIVATE CONTINIOUS SEARCH. This makes both the Continious Search and Single Search mode icons available.

Note: To recover from this mode, click continious search again which will activate SURFACE SEARCH AND AIR SEARCH. Click the hand again to return to air search only (both search mode icons are grey.)

Normal Operation Single Surface Search, no Air Search:
With HAND activated (bright) deselect Continious Search (both search modes will be dim yellow instead of grey) and activate Single Search icon (which will return to dim yellow after one turn of the radar dish.

Note: To recover from this mode where the surface search is disabled after one cycle and air search is disabled, click the Continious Search icon (both the HAND and CONTINIOUS SEARCH will be bright.) You now have both radars enabled. Click Continious Search again to turn off Surface Search and leave Air Search enabled.

Other way to think about it is clicking the Continious Search Icon provides the modes where air search is disabled.

I discovered all this by sitting in an intense enemy air environment and playing with the icons. I eventually found the combos where only my bridge crew visually sighted enemy air and I could return to seeing distant air radar returns.

Hope you can follow all that without pics.

The short rule of thumb...

If you have one or two dim yellow search mode icons (not grey) your air search radar is off.

You have air search radar enabled if you have two grey search mode icons (disabled) or one continious search mode icon bright yellow and single search is grey (disabled.)

expanded...
Once you have practiced with the buttons a few times to see what it takes to switch through the various modes, it becomes easier to understand.

An eaiser thing to remember is to stay away from the two search mode buttons on the right. If you never touch them you will always have air search.

If you HAVE played with them, you then need to realize the steps outlined above to get back to a normal mode because the mode you have when you save is persistant and is restored to your custom setting on game load. In other words, restoring a game save does not revert your air radar to on if you turned it off when you saved.
